Preparation is Key: Optimizing Your Sunburst Farms Home

Home Staging: Making a Great First Impression

First impressions matter significantly in real estate. Stage your home to captivate buyers and showcase its best features:

  • De-clutter: Remove personal items and excess furniture to create an open, welcoming space.
  • Neutral Decor: Opt for neutral colors on walls and minimal decorations to allow buyers to envision themselves living there.
  • Highlight Unique Features: Showcase any unique architectural elements, built-in bookshelves, or scenic views.
  • Freshen Up: Ensure your home is clean and consider small upgrades like new light fixtures or fresh paint.

Home Inspection: Addressing Potential Issues

A pre-listing inspection is wise for several reasons:

  • Identify Repairs: Discover and fix any issues before they become deal-breakers during negotiations.
  • Increase Appeal: Addressing repairs enhances your home’s overall attractiveness to buyers.
  • Negotiation Advantage: Knowing your property inside and out empowers you during the buying process.

Document Management: Organizing for Effortless Showings

Make showings seamless by being organized:

  • Digital Documents: Create a digital folder with floor plans, permit records, and any relevant home warranty information.
  • Easy Access: Ensure important documents are readily available in a secure location.
  • Online Resources: Share access to online resources like utility bills and home insurance details for quick verification by buyers.

Negotiation and Closing: Securing the Best Deal

Effective Negotiation Strategies

Navigating negotiations successfully is an art. Consider these strategies:

  • Listen Actively: Understand buyers’ concerns and be open to reasonable offers while standing firm on non-negotiables.
  • Be Flexible: Show flexibility with minor concessions, but avoid compromising key selling points.
  • Counter Strategically: Counteroffers should be well-reasoned and consider both your financial goals and buyer’s needs.

Closing Process: What to Expect

The closing process involves several steps:

  • Contract Signing: Both parties review and sign the purchase agreement, marking the official beginning of the transaction.
  • Due Diligence: The buyer has a period (usually 10 days) to conduct inspections and verify all information.
  • Appraisal: The lender orders an appraisal to ensure the property’s value aligns with the sales price.
  • Finalizing Documents: Both parties sign closing documents, and funds are transferred, officially transferring ownership.
